Event Photography--very special Hockey Game

I had a very special photography assignment yesterday.   I covered a truly memorable fundraising event for the Canadian Cancer Society. It was called "Put Cancer on Ice" A number of celebrity hockey players,-Dimitri Mironov, Darryl Shannon, Jack Valiquette, Bill Derlago, Kevin Maguire, Dave McLIwain, - took part in a Maple Leafs Alumni hockey game. I was called upon to take photos of the opening ceremonies, the speakers, the certificate presentations and the puck drop -by Bob Baun (with 2 players)--Robert Baun had a 17 year career with the NHL, about which he wrote a book. I snapped away happily, while Bob was meeting and greeting fans and signing copies of his book, titled "Lowering the Boom"
While all this was going on inside,- outside there was a Maple Leafs Mobile Fan Zone, with Duke the Dog and Carlton the Bear, entertaining young fans and little ones. And upstairs, there was a silent auction with lots of hockey memorabilia  being snapped up to aid this most worthy of causes.
After the game, I had fun mingling with  the alumni, while  covering the VIP reception.

Celebrating our own Canadian Talent

Hi guys!
I hope most  of you will be watching the Canada's Walk of Fame Awards. it will be shown on Global/slice, Sunday Oct. 23 at 8p.m.
More immediate though, is the Festival itself , held Sept. 29 (today!)  til Oct. 2   today, Burton Cummings will be performing at Massey Hall. Chantal Kreviazuk performs Sept. 30  (I just caught up on her life-story so far. Some of it very sad. )  K'Naan is up on Oct 1.   Comedy Night in Canada , Oct 2, features my favourite comedienne Carla Collins, as well as Mike MacDonald, Jessicas Holmes , The Doo Wops and Mark Debonis.  The host will be Jon Dore.
On Oct . 1 at the Elgin Theatre, Red Carpet and Star Unveilings; 3.30-5p.m. Canada's Walk of Fame will be celebrating the 2011 Canada's Walk of Fame Inductees:  Dr. Roberta Bondar, musician Burton Cummings,  athlete Daniel Nestor, Actress  (oops, I forgot! we now should say "actor" even for females) Sandra Oh, comedian Russell Peters, novelist Mordecai Richler  (Loved "Barney's Version , -didn't you?)
and Drake (Allan Slaight Award recipient)  Howie Mandel will be hosting.
Plus, there will be an exciting line-up of free programming at David Pecaut Square(formerly Metro Square)-on sept 30, Oct 1, Oct. 2.
